A non-profit, community-governed organization that provides primary health care, health promotion, illness prevention and community development services which focus on addressing and raising awareness of the broader determinants of health such as employment, education, environment, social isolation and poverty.
The interdisciplinary team includes doctors, nurse practitioners, nurses, dietitians, health promoters, community outreach workers, outreach social workers, outreach nurses, therapists, community health workers, dentist, dental hygienists, and dental assistants among other volunteer health professionals.

Complementary and Alternative Medicine (CAM) therapies
- offers effective treatment for a wide range of medical problems using an integrative approach
- treats chronic pain and both the associated post-concussion syndrome and post-traumatic stress disorder
- using treatments like neurofeedback, acupuncture, IV detox program
